The table below provides summary statistics for permanent job vacancies advertised in England requiring BigQuery skills. It includes a benchmarking guide to the annual salaries offered in vacancies that cited BigQuery over the 6 months leading up to 12 June 2024, comparing them to the same period in the previous two years.

6 months to
12 Jun 2024
Same period 2023 Same period 2022
Rank 380 480 368
Rank change year-on-year +100 -112 +140
Permanent jobs citing BigQuery 618 486 1,478
As % of all permanent jobs advertised in England 0.65% 0.59% 1.02%
As % of the Database & Business Intelligence category 3.92% 2.76% 3.69%
Number of salaries quoted 256 221 325
10th Percentile - £57,500 £43,750
25th Percentile £42,725 £65,000 £55,000
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£57,500 £81,500 £70,000
Median % change year-on-year -29.45% +16.43% +3.70%
75th Percentile £86,250 £92,500 £86,250
90th Percentile £111,875 £105,000 £100,000
UK median annual salary £60,000 £82,000 £67,500
% change year-on-year -26.83% +21.48% -
